Skip to content

feat: Support merging overload annotations into implementation#443

Merged
pawamoy merged 1 commit intomainfrom
feat/support-merging-overload-annotations
Feb 4, 2026
Merged

feat: Support merging overload annotations into implementation#443
pawamoy merged 1 commit intomainfrom
feat/support-merging-overload-annotations

Conversation

@pawamoy
Copy link
Member

@pawamoy pawamoy commented Jan 27, 2026

For reviewers

  • I did not use AI
  • I used AI and thoroughly reviewed every code/docs change

Description of the change

Users sometimes declare overloads (in .pyi files or not) with annotations, and leave their implementation without any annotations. This change automatically merges annotations from overloads for each parameter into the implementation parameter annotations.

Relevant resources

@pawamoy pawamoy force-pushed the feat/support-merging-overload-annotations branch from 56f65d7 to cd6f816 Compare February 4, 2026 22:59
@pawamoy pawamoy marked this pull request as ready for review February 4, 2026 23:00
@pawamoy pawamoy merged commit 584cdb5 into main Feb 4, 2026
10 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ant